Miami vs Pittsburgh Head-to-Head Results & Betting Trends

- Miami defeated Pittsburgh, 66-58, at home in the most recent meeting between these two teams on January 12, 2020.
- Miami is 5-0 in the last five head-to-head matchups with Pittsburgh.
- Miami is 7-3 in the last 10 head-to-head matchups with Pittsburgh.
- Miami is 4-1 against the spread (ATS) in its last five games against Pittsburgh.
- Pittsburgh is 8-2 straight up in its last 10 home games.
- Miami is 1-4 SU in its last five games.
- Miami defeated Virginia Tech, 71-61, at home in its most recent game on Tuesday, Jan. 28.
- Pittsburgh lost to then-No. 9 Duke, 79-67, on the road in its most recent game on Tuesday, Jan. 28.
